BOEN, Haldor Erickson, a Representative from Minnesota;
born in Sondre Aurdal, Valders, Norway, January 2, 1851;
immigrated to the United States in 1868 and settled in Mower County, Minn.;
attended the St. Cloud Normal School in 1869 and 1870;
located near Fergus Falls, Ottertail County, January 1, 1871;
employed in the auditors office in 1872, computing the first taxes levied in Ottertail County;
taught in the common schools of that county 1874-1879;
justice of the peace 1875-1900;
elected county commissioner in 1880;
register of deeds 1888-1892;
elected as a Populist to the Fifty-third Congress (March 4, 1893-March 3, 1895);
unsuccessful candidate for reelection in 1894 to the Fifty-fourth Congress;
editor of the Fergus Falls Globe;
resumed agricultural pursuits in Ottertail County, Minn.;
died in Aurdal Township, Ottertail County, Minn., July 23, 1912;
interment in Aurdal Cemetery, near Fergus Falls, Minn.
